What is a Web Hosting Company?



A hosting service provider supplies the technologies and tools required for web projects to be viewed on the internet. Upon website creation, all assets—images, source code, documents—must be hosted on a server. Hosting companies lease room on their systems and provide internet connectivity to ensure your site accessible constantly.

Types of Web Hosting Services



Web hosting companies typically offer multiple options, every one serving distinct budgets.

Shared Hosting
This is the most basic and affordable solution. Many sites utilize a shared machine, such as CPU, RAM, and bandwidth. Perfect for beginners, but it may restrict performance. Site speed can suffer by neighboring sites’ resource usage on the same hardware.

VPS Hosting (Virtual Private Server)
VPS hosting deliver extra flexibility compared to shared environments. It resembles a private server but functions within a shared environment. You share a physical server but are allocated reserved portions. Ideal for medium-sized businesses needing upgraded experience.

Cloud Hosting


Cloud website hosting utilizes a grid of servers for web hosting services, often known as “the cloud.” This type of hosting is very flexible and adaptable, allowing that if your site gets traffic spikes, server resources can be dynamically allocated without any outages. Cloud hosting is perfect for projects needing rapid growth and tolerance for sudden traffic shifts. It also provides high uptime, because data is replicated across multiple servers.

Managed Hosting


Managed hosting is commonly associated with WordPress-optimized hosting. With this option, the hosting company takes care of all the technical maintenance of running your web platform, including software upgrades, security patches, automated backups, and more. You’re able to focus on content creation and promotional efforts, while the provider covers the server-side details. Managed hosting are best for website owners who want an easy experience and who are missing technical expertise.

Top Hosting Company Features


In choosing a hosting provider, be sure to pay attention to critical elements that help your online presence runs smoothly.

Uptime Guarantee


Site availability indicates how long your website is accessible on the internet. Aim for hosts that guarantee at least near-perfect uptime. Such high uptime reduces the likelihood of outages that may harm your visitor satisfaction and SEO performance.

Website Speed


Fast loading speeds are crucial for delivering a positive customer interaction. Potential customers prefer sites to load instantly, and Google use site speed when listing sites. Opt for a host that offers performance tuning, caching solutions, and possibly CDN integration for enhanced performance.

How to Pick the Right Web Hosting Company



When selecting a web hosting provider, you need to carefully consider your website’s specific requirements. Consider your budget, expected traffic, and whether you need specialized services like email hosting or managed WordPress hosting. It’s also important to look at factors such as scalability, customer support, and the host’s reputation in the industry.

Red Flags to Avoid
When evaluating hosting companies, be wary of unrealistic promises, such as rock-bottom pricing or guaranteed uptime that sounds too good to be true. Hidden fees and poor online reviews are also red flags that indicate the company may not be the best option for your website.
